涮 (shuàn) means "To rinse / to dip in boiling water" in Chinese. It has 11 strokes with the radical 氵, and is HSK Level 7.

Appears in 3+ common words including 涮火锅 (shuàn huǒ guō), 涮肉 (shuàn ròu), 涮洗 (shuàn xǐ).

涮 combines the water radical 氵 with 刷 (shuā, 'to brush' or 'scour'). The water element suggests liquid, while 刷 adds the idea of rapid movement or cleaning, together depicting rinsing or dipping something quickly in boiling water like when cooking hotpot or washing dishes.
💡 Memory Tip: Picture a brush (刷) dunking into a pot of steaming water (氵) and swirling around to rinse it clean.
涮火锅很好吃。
shuàn huǒ guō hěn hǎo chī
Having hot pot is delicious.
我们去吃涮肉吧。
wǒ men qù chī shuàn ròu ba
Let's go eat instant-boiled meat.
把杯子涮洗一下。
bǎ bēi zi shuàn xǐ yī xià
Rinse out the cup.

The character 涮 has the water radical 氵 on the left, which suggests liquid or water. On the right is 刷 (shuā, meaning ‘to brush’), hinting at the quick, brushing motion used when rinsing or dipping food in boiling water. Together, they create the idea of ‘rinsing with water’ or ‘quickly dipping into hot liquid’.
